Frequently asked questions

What is the best area to stay in Tarraleah?
The best area to stay in Tarraleah is within the Tarraleah Estate itself, as it offers a unique and comprehensive experience.Tarraleah Estate is a restored hydro-electric village in the Tasmanian Highlands. It's set across a large, private property, offering a range of accommodation from refurbished workers' cottages to more luxurious houses. The estate is designed to be a self-contained destination, with various dining options and activities available on-site. Think of it as a village dedicated to relaxation and country pursuits.For couples seeking a romantic getaway, the Luxury Cottages within the estate are an excellent choice. These are often tucked away, providing privacy and comfort with features like open fires and spa baths. You can enjoy strolls around the estate, fine dining, and activities such as wildlife spotting or simply relaxing in a peaceful setting.Families will find the various larger houses and cottages on the estate particularly suitable. These offer more space, often with multiple bedrooms and living areas, making them great for those travelling with children.
When is the best time to go to Tarraleah?
While Tarraleah is accessible year-round, the best time to visit for most travellers is during the warmer months, from November to April, to fully enjoy the outdoor activities and natural surroundings.During these months, the weather is generally milder and more predictable, with average temperatures ranging from 15°C to 25°C. This period is ideal for exploring the walking trails, enjoying the Highland rewilding tours, or simply relaxing by the lake. It's great for couples or solo travellers looking for a luxurious escape with opportunities for gentle outdoor pursuits.For those interested in fishing, particularly fly fishing, the spring and autumn months (October-November and March-April) are often considered prime. The cooler temperatures and active fish make for excellent angling conditions in the nearby rivers and lakes. This timing suits travellers who appreciate specific sporting activities as part of their high-end experience.Winter, from May to October, brings colder temperatures and the possibility of snow, which can create a dramatically different, yet beautiful, landscape. While some outdoor activities might be limited, it's a wonderful time for a cosy, secluded break, perhaps enjoying a good book by a fireplace or indulging in a spa treatment.
